Propelling pencils were first manufactured in the early 19th century and were often one of the components of a ladies chatelaine. A chatelaine was generally carried by the lady of the house and was a decorative belt hook or clasp worn at the waist with a series of chains suspended from it. Each chain was mounted with useful household items such as scissors, thimbles, watches, keys, small purses, stamp cases and pencils.
